    Abstract

    We present the results of an inelastic neutron-scattering study on two bond disordered quasi-two-dimensional quantum magnets (C4H 12N2)Cu2(Cl1-xBrx) 6 with x=0.035 and 0.075. We observe an increase of spin gap, a reduction of magnon bandwidth, and a decrease of magnon lifetimes compared to the x=0 sample. Additional magnon damping is observed at higher energies away from the zone center, which is found to follow the density of single-particle states.
